In average, 94% of full-time first-time beginning undergraduate students (freshmen) have received grants and/or scholarships at Most Searched Graduate Schools In Kansas. The average financial aid amount received is $11,963. For all undergraduate students, 82.80% received grants/scholarship and the average aid amount is $11,574

The average tuition & fees for the schools is $8,913 for state residents and $24,427 for out-of-state students. The average cost of attendance (COA) including tuition & fees, book & supplies, and living costs for Most Searched Graduate Schools In Kansas is $40,581 and, after receiving financial aid, the actual cost is down to $28,618.
